Beginner Bike Recommendations

For new players starting their BikeLife Society journey, we recommend focusing on bikes that provide the most stability and easiest learning curve. These bikes help establish proper control habits before moving to more specialized models.

Beginner BikeHandling RatingWheelie EaseCrash ForgivenessCash Cost
Standard Cruiser★★★★★★★★☆☆★★★★★1500
Urban Explorer★★★★☆★★★☆☆★★★★☆2500
City Commuter★★★★☆★★★☆☆★★★★☆2000
Training Bike★★★★★★★★★★★★★★★1000
First Bike Priority

Spend your initial cash on a Standard Cruiser or Training Bike. These bikes provide the most stable platform for learning core mechanics before upgrading.

1

Spawn Your Starting Bike

Enter the game and select the default bike option. Practice basic controls in an open area before entering traffic.

2

Build Initial Cash

Use your starting bike to ride consistently through open streets. Focus on movement rather than difficult stunts while learning.

3

Purchase First Upgrade

Save at least 1500 cash, then buy your first upgraded bike from the garage. Choose based on handling and stability.

4

Practice Basic Wheelies

Once comfortable with your new bike, practice short wheelies on straight road sections. Balance is more important than height.

Cash Farming Bike Recommendations

To maximize your cash earnings efficiently, certain bikes provide better performance in income-generating activities. These models excel at consistent movement and moderate stunt success rates.

Cash Farming BikeIncome MultiplierRoute EfficiencyCrash ResistanceCost
Highway Racer1.8x★★★★☆★★☆☆☆5500
Urban Explorer1.5x★★★★★★★★★☆3000
Commuter Special1.4x★★★★☆★★★★☆2500
All-Terrain Pro1.3x★★★☆☆★★★★★4000
Cash Farming Tips

Speed alone doesn't maximize cash income. Balance speed with crash resistance and route efficiency to maintain longer earning sessions without frequent restarts.

Cash Farming Essentials:

  • Choose a bike with good handling at moderate speeds
  • Prioritize routes with fewer sharp turns and obstacles
  • Combine riding with basic wheelies for bonus income
  • Avoid high-risk areas with heavy traffic

FAQ

Q: What's the best bike for completely new players?

The Standard Cruiser is ideal for beginners. It offers predictable handling, a low crash penalty, and costs only 1500 cash. Train on this bike until basic controls feel natural before upgrading.

Q: Is it worth saving for expensive bikes early in the game?

No, focus on learning mechanics first. The Standard Cruiser handles better than many expensive bikes for basic riding. Save cash for a 4000-6000 bike once you've mastered wheelies and have a stable income.

Q: Which bike gives the best cash income per hour?

The Highway Racer provides the highest income multiplier at 1.8x, but its low crash resistance makes it risky. For reliable cash farming, the Urban Explorer offers the best balance at 1.5x multiplier with excellent handling.

Q: Do bike colors affect performance in BikeLife Society?

No, cosmetic changes like colors and decals don't affect performance. Only performance upgrades and parts change how the bike handles. Customization is purely visual.
